On this week, 15 years ago, the Dixie Chicks had the number 1 song in the country for a second week with 'Cowboy Take Me Away.'

It would still be another 2 years before the Dixie Chicks would be blacklisted from country music for their statements about George Bush and the Iraq War.

This song ended up spending a total of 3 weeks at #1 and even crossed over to reach #27 on the mainstream charts. It would end the year as the #4 country song overall for 2000.
